Job Responsibilities:

The Analyst of Global Threat Hunting Centre is responsible for performing threat hunting and detection engineering to proactively hunt for and detect cyber threats across the Banking group globally. This role involves implementing a threat hunting program and methodology, applying detection engineering to achieve the program objectives, and collaborating with global cybersecurity teams to build a robust and resilient cyber defence posture.

This role is required to work closely with Global SOC, Threat Intelligence and Incident Response operations to ensure effective response to global incidents, collaborate with Technology Infrastructure stakeholders on the engineering front, and participate in global initiatives related to threat detection and log collection.

This role will be based in Singapore and report to the Director and VP of Global Threat Hunting Centre for APAC.

Threat Hunting and Detection Engineering

Be part of the Global Threat Hunting Centre operations, ensuring threat hunting programs that are intel-led, continuous and effective to enable timely detection of security threats across the Bank. Implement detection-as-code as the core tenet of the Threat hunting program. Implement detection engineering with automated pipelines to accelerate and expand coverage of threat detection across the various IT assets and environments, both on-premise and on cloud. Continuously refine and elevate the maturity of the Threat Hunting and Detection Engineering practices, such as introducing AI / ML to further enhance the hunting and detection capabilities.     Assist in program-level reporting on the hunting results, security posture, metrics and QA to measure program effectiveness and maturity. Adopt continuous education to be equipped with knowledge of the latest techniques, tactics and procedures of cyber threats, and to elevate skills and knowledge. Operate as part of a Global team across multiple time zones, jurisdictions and business environments.

This role is crucial for maintaining the security and integrity of the Bank’s information systems, and the ideal candidate should be a proactive individual, achievement-oriented, and strong team player.

Job Requirements:

  • Minimum 1 year experience in Threat Detection, Logging best practices and Threat Hunting frameworks such as PEAK and TAHITI.
  • Experience in coding such as with Python, data analytics, open source tooling and/or CICD pipelines.
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Security, or related field.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ively collaborate with stakeholders at all levels.
  • Possess security certifications or any Cyber security specialty is an added advantage.
